In the ever-shifting game of musical chairs that is the COVID-19 movie release schedule, Disney has just announced a new shift in several major films that are planned to hit theaters… eventually. Here’s what the new shift means for you:

  • Black Widow will now be opening up on May 7, 2021. (Originally slated for spring of 2020)
  • Eternals will now be opening on November 5, 2021. (Originally slated for 11/20 and then for 2/21)
  • Shang-Chi and The Legend Of The Ten Rings is going to premiere on July 9, 2021. (Originally slated for 2/21).

While there are several other Marvel films in Limbo, the biggest one in question is the follow-up to Spider-man: Far From Home. That film was originally supposed to be almost done with filming right now. Instead, it will be picking up production at the beginning of the year. As of right now, it is still slated for a 12/17/21 release date, but we expect a shift towards 2022 in the near future.
